Joke Collection Website - Blessing messages - Architecture of SMS Gateway

Architecture of SMS Gateway

The function of SMS gateway is to provide a safe and fast channel for data exchange between SP and SMS center, so that mobile phone users can communicate with SP in two directions through SMS, receive information services provided by SP, and complete corresponding charging and collection functions.

The short message gateway includes communication software (using CMPP protocol) that is responsible for the connection with SP. Protocol software connected with SMSC within the scope of responsibility (using SMPP protocol). Communication software (ISMG CMPP protocol), business processing software, network management software, firewall software and billing processing software that provides original work orders for billing.

The functions of each component of SMS gateway are as follows:

(1)SMPP agent system is connected with SMS center in GSM network according to version 3.3 protocol to realize efficient and reliable data transmission. The system supports the flow control function and can control the transmission flow according to the flow of SMSC.

(2) The communication agent system realizes the connection and protocol intercommunication with SP and other content providers. Based on TCP/IP protocol, it establishes a safe and efficient transmission channel between CMPP protocol and SP. The system supports the flow control function and can control the received flow according to its own business volume.

(3) As an important functional component of SMS gateway, firewall protects other related modules inside SMS gateway and realizes packet filtering and proxy for internal and external access.

(4) The short message gateway processing system completes the business processing of the gateway, including: routing inquiry to the tandem gateway, locally establishing the cache of the corresponding tables of the short message gateway ID, the user's mobile phone number, the SP ID and its IP address, establishing the corresponding table of the user's mobile phone number segment and the SMSC (Short Message Center) address, supporting the data distribution function, providing and processing the original billing bill, etc.

(5) The billing system of SMS gateway provides the original bill record (CDR) of SMS gateway.

(6) The service management system includes service management and gateway monitoring functions.

Business management is mainly used to complete statistical reports of business, generate reports, and add, modify and delete user data by operators.

Network management monitoring mainly completes the management of monitoring, inquiry, operation and maintenance of the gateway system.